Understanding Laser Alignment in Luxury Cars

Laser alignment is a crucial process that luxury car owners should be familiar with, especially after any minor collisions. In modern automotive technology, laser alignment systems are employed to ensure precise adjustments in a vehicle’s suspension and steering components. These systems use advanced sensors and lasers to measure and correct any misalignments caused by impacts, such as fender benders or small accidents.
By offering unparalleled precision, laser alignment services go beyond basic car dent removal or automotive body work. They cater specifically to the intricate needs of luxury cars, where even slight deviations from factory specifications can affect handling, comfort, and overall performance. Thus, it is essential for car bodywork services to incorporate laser alignment as part of their post-collision repair procedures.
Impact of Minor Collisions on Vehicle Alignment

Minor collisions, while seemingly minor, can have a significant impact on the intricate system of a luxury vehicle’s alignment. Even a low-speed bump or scrape can cause misalignment in various components, leading to potential long-term issues if left unaddressed. These incidents can result in uneven tire wear, inconsistent braking performance, and visible handling abnormalities.
The precision engineering of luxury cars means that even slight alterations to their alignment can affect the overall driving dynamics. Laser alignment is a critical process that ensures all wheels are correctly positioned relative to each other and the vehicle’s chassis. It helps counteract the effects of a collision, restoring optimal performance and safety features, as well as preserving the value of the vehicle through proper care and maintenance following an incident.
